Lemon and cardiovascular health

Lemon essential oil is a very popular essential oil valued for its wide range of health benefits. Because of its enormous popularity, it has consistently been a focus of academic studies as researchers around the world strive to better understand the profound effects of using lemon essential oil. A recent study conducted by Korean scientists examined the effect of lemon essential oil and isolated limonene (the primary constituent of lemon essential oil) on a model of cardiovascular health.

Their findings showed that lemon essential oil provides the greatest cardiovascular benefit, even more than limonene alone. This suggests that other minor constituents of lemon essential oil are at least partially responsible for the observed positive cardiovascular effects. The study authors went on to conclude that lemon essential oil benefits cardiovascular health due to its powerful antioxidant properties. These findings, although inconclusive, point to the need to further investigate the possible cardio protective effects of lemon essential oil.*
